Eltekon — the meaning of the Hebrew name אֶלְתְּקֹן
אֶלְתְּקֹן
Eltekon means God (is) straight.
Built from
אֵל ʼêl — strength open in the lexicon ›
תָּקַן tâqan — to equalize, i.e. straighten (intransitive or transitive) open in the lexicon ›
Strong's definition
from H410 and H8626; God (is) straight; Eltekon, a place in Palestine.
First appearance
Josh 15:59 And Maarath, and Beth–anoth, and Eltekon; six cities with their villages:
